1986 No. 100 AUSTRALIAN BROADCASTING TRIBUNAL (INQUIRIES) REGULATIONS - REG 4
Applications
4. (1) An application shall-
(a) subject to sub-regulation (3), be in accordance with the appropriate
approved form;
(b) indicate the power of the Tribunal in respect of which the application
is made;
(c) outline the grounds on which the exercise by the Tribunal of that
power is sought and such other information (if any) as is required by
the form;
(d) be signed or otherwise executed as required by the form; and
(e) be lodged with the Tribunal, together with copies of such other
documents (if any) as are relied on by the applicant in support of the
application.
(2) An application made by a person on behalf of an unincorporated association
shall, in addition to complying with sub-regulation (1), contain a statement
setting out the prescribed particulars in relation to the association.
(3) A person may, with the consent of the Tribunal and subject to such
conditions (if any) as the Tribunal specifies, make an application in a form
other than the appropriate approved form.
(4) Strict compliance with this regulation is not necessary and substantial
compliance is sufficient.
